FIRE SUPPORT PLANNING B2C2797 STUDENT HANDOUT
www.trngcmd.marines.milThe senior officer is the artillery liaison officer in the battalion FSCC. The remaining three officers are FOs and each heads an FO team to support a company. The FO team consists of the FO, one scout observer, and two field radio operators. When required, an FO team may be divided into two elements, each capable of independent operations
